Solution-focused therapy is a type of treatment that highlights a client’s ability to solve problems, rather than why or how the problem was created. It was developed over some time after observations of therapists in a mental health facility in Wisconsin by Steve de Shazer and Insoo Kim Berg and their colleagues. Like positive psychology, Solution Focused Therapy (SFT) practitioners focus on goal-oriented questioning to assist a client in moving into a future-oriented direction.

Goal clarification is an important technique in SFT. A therapist will need to guide a client to envision a future without the problem with which they presented. With coaching and positive questioning, this vision becomes much more clarified. The ‘miracle question’ is another technique frequently used in SFT. It is a powerful tool that helps clients to move into a solution orientation. This question allows clients to begin small steps toward finding solutions to presenting problems (Santa Rita Jr., 1998). It is asked in a specific way and is outlined later in this article.

Here is a clear example of how to administer the miracle question. It should be delivered deliberately. When done so, it allows the client to imagine the miracle occurring. “Now, I want to ask you a strange question. Suppose that while you are sleeping tonight and the entire house is quiet, a miracle happens. The miracle is that the problem which brought you here is solved. However, because you are sleeping, you don’t know that the miracle has happened. So, when you wake up tomorrow morning, what will be different that will tell you that a miracle has happened and the problem which brought you here is solved?” (de Shazer, 1988)

A method has developed from the Miracle Question entitled, The Miracle Method. The steps follow below (Miller & Berg, 1996). It was designed for combatting problematic drinking but is useful in all areas of change. * State your desire for something in your life to be different., * Envision a miracle happening, and your life IS different., * Make sure the miracle is important to you., * Keep the miracle small., * Define the change with language that is positive, specific, and behavioral., * State how you will start your journey, rather than how you will end it., * Be clear about who, where, and when, but not the why.,

传统疗法历来以问题为中心。它分析一个人的问题从何开始以及这些问题如何影响该人的生活。经过多年对家庭治疗会议的观察,焦点解决疗法的理论和应用得以发展。让我们探索这种疗法,以及该方法的技巧和应用。

焦点解决疗法是一种强调来访者解决问题能力的治疗方法,而不是问题为何或如何产生。它是在威斯康星州一家心理健康机构对治疗师进行观察后,由Steve de Shazer和Insoo Kim Berg及其同事经过一段时间发展起来的。与积极心理学一样,焦点解决疗法(SFT)从业者专注于以目标为导向的提问,以帮助来访者朝着面向未来的方向前进。

目标澄清是SFT中的一项重要技术。治疗师需要引导来访者设想一个没有他们呈现的问题的未来。通过指导和积极提问,这一愿景变得更加清晰。奇迹问题是SFT中经常使用的另一项技术。它是一个强大的工具,帮助来访者进入解决方案导向。这个问题允许来访者开始采取小步骤寻找呈现问题的解决方案(Santa Rita Jr., 1998)。它以特定方式提出,并在本文后面概述。

这里有一个如何实施奇迹问题的清晰示例。它应该被慎重地提出。当这样做时,它允许来访者想象奇迹发生。“现在,我想问你一个奇怪的问题。假设今晚当你睡觉时,整个房子都很安静,一个奇迹发生了。这个奇迹是把你带到这里的问题解决了。然而,因为你在睡觉,你不知道奇迹已经发生。所以,当你明天早上醒来时,会有什么不同告诉你奇迹已经发生,把你带到这里的问题已经解决了?”(de Shazer, 1988)

从奇迹问题发展出一种方法,称为奇迹方法。步骤如下(Miller & Berg, 1996)。它最初设计用于对抗问题性饮酒,但在所有变化领域都有用。* 陈述你希望生活中某些事情不同的愿望。* 设想一个奇迹发生,你的生活确实不同了。* 确保这个奇迹对你很重要。* 保持奇迹小一些。* 用积极、具体和行为的语言定义变化。* 陈述你将如何开始你的旅程,而不是如何结束它。* 明确谁、在哪里和何时,而不是为什么。

本文介绍了焦点解决疗法(SFT)的核心技术和应用,特别强调了奇迹问题在目标澄清中的作用。SFT由Steve de Shazer和Insoo Kim Berg等人发展,强调识别来访者的优势和资源,以未来为导向解决问题,而不是深究问题根源。关键技巧包括目标澄清、奇迹问题、例外问题、量表问题和应对问题等。奇迹问题通过引导来访者想象问题突然解决后的场景,帮助他们明确具体变化和行动步骤,从而促进目标设定和解决方案生成。SFT广泛应用于抑郁、关系困难、成瘾等多种领域,通过积极提问和工作表工具,增强来访者的希望、乐观和问题解决能力。
